Electrolysis
Electrolysis
is the
only
professional
performed hair
removal
technique
that
destroys
the hair
at the follicle.
Your
certified
electrologist
inserts
a
filament
into the
hair
follicle,
delivering
a mild
electrical
current
that
kills
the
follicle
and its
surrounding
cells,
preventing
re-growth
of hair.
The
appropriate
current
delivery
method
(galvanic,
thermolysis
or
blend)
is
selected
depending
on the
targeted
skin
area.
For
safety
reasons
only
disposable
filaments
are
used. |

Is
Electrolysis
For You?
Electrolysis
has the
advantage
of being
a
permanent
method
of hair
removal
for both
men and
women.
This
method
has a
long
track
record
of
safety
and
effectiveness,
and your
professional
electrologist
will
assist
you in
determining if it is
right
for you.
For
instance,
electrolysis
is not
practical
for
large
areas of
hair
such as
the
legs.
